Mysql
 sql >> डेटाबेस >  >> RDS >> Mysql

सबस्ट्र utf8 के साथ ठीक काम नहीं करता है

आप mb_substr() का उपयोग कर सकते हैं , यह लगभग सबस्ट्र की तरह ही काम करता है लेकिन अंतर यह है कि आप एन्कोडिंग प्रकार निर्दिष्ट करने के लिए एक नया पैरामीटर जोड़ सकते हैं, चाहे वह UTF-8 हो या एक अलग एन्कोडिंग।

इसे आजमाएं:

$str = mb_substr($article['CBody'], 0, 20, 'UTF-8');

echo utf8_decode($str); 

आशा है कि यह मदद करता है।



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. php mysql गैलरी में एकाधिक छवि फ़ाइलें अपलोड करना

  2. क्रूड रिपोजिटरी का उपयोग करके संग्रह के साथ इकाई को हटाते समय हाइबरनेट-एनवर्स फेंकना अपवाद

  3. वेबब्रिक रेल सर्वर प्रारंभ नहीं होगा

  4. MySQL में कार्डिनैलिटी क्या है?

  5. किसी अन्य तालिका के फ़ील्ड मानों के आधार पर फ़ील्ड अपडेट करें